Output 2592ac2ed49e2fc63cc344d30def14ce94c25e3e9d734ea720651cdae5b7177d:117

value
802157
script pubkey
OP_0 OP_PUSHBYTES_20 e50bd7aff2ee0f8b8e3e506011dbf8a5da3df81e
address
bc1qu59a0tljac8chr372psprklc5hdrm7q7dhjn0p
transaction
2592ac2ed49e2fc63cc344d30def14ce94c25e3e9d734ea720651cdae5b7177d
spent
true